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Mollusk

** The Mazda repair market serving Mollusk, Virginia, is characteristic of a rural region. There are no dealerships or shops that advertise *exclusively* as "Mazda specialists" within the town limits. The market consists primarily of competent, generalist independent auto repair shops in neighboring commercial hubs like Kilmarnock and Warsaw. The competition level is moderate; while there are several options, only a handful have the specific tooling, software, and technician experience for the more nuanced aspects of modern Mazdas (e.g., i-ACTIVS AWD, Mazda Connect). **Average Quality:** The quality is generally good to very good, with a strong emphasis on personal service and community reputation. Shops survive on word-of-mouth and long-term customer loyalty. **Competition Level:** Low to Moderate. Customers are not overwhelmed with choices, especially for specialized work, which reinforces the reputation of the top-tier shops listed. **Typical Pricing:** Labor rates are typically more favorable than in urban areas, ranging from **$95 - $130 per hour**. This is generally less than a metropolitan Mazda dealership but on par with or slightly below independent specialists in larger cities. Parts pricing is market-standard.

What are the most common Mazda repair issues for drivers in the Mollusk, Virginia area?

In our local climate, Mazda owners often face issues related to the humid, coastal environment, such as premature brake rotor corrosion and electrical connection problems. Models like the CX-5 and Mazda3 may also require attention for infotainment system glitches and, on older models, occasional check engine lights related to the oxygen sensors.

How can I find a reputable, specialized Mazda repair shop near Mollusk?

Given Mollusk's rural setting, you may need to look in nearby areas like Saluda or Kilmarnock for specialized service. Seek shops that are ASE-certified and specifically advertise Mazda or Japanese auto expertise, and always check for recent positive reviews from local customers regarding their experience with Mazda models.

Are Mazda repair costs higher in the Mollusk area comp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in the Northern Neck region can be competitive, but parts availability may sometimes cause slight delays or increased costs for specific components, as they often need to be shipped. It's always wise to get a detailed written estimate upfront from your local shop to understand the breakdown of parts and labor.

When should I seek local service for my Mazda versus going to a dealership?

For rout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, tires) and most non-warranty repairs, a trusted local independent shop in the Northern Neck can provide excellent service, often at a lower cost. However, for complex computer/software issues, major recalls, or warranty-covered repairs, the nearest Mazda dealerships, located in areas like Fredericksburg or Newport News, are necessary.

What local driving conditions in the Mollusk area should I consider for my Mazda's maintenance?

The mix of rural back roads, seasonal beach traffic, and salted roads in winter months means your Mazda's suspension, brakes, and undercarriage face extra wear. It's advisable to have undercarriage inspections for corrosion more frequently and to pay close attention to tire condition and alignment due to the often uneven road surfaces.
